Stapleton Rent Report — August 2023

Asking rents in ZIP 10304, New York City, from 31 listings.

Median 1BR rent in Stapleton was $2,103 in August 2023, up 21.9% (+$378) from July 2023 and down 4.3% year-over-year. The middle half of 1BR listings asked between $1,675 and $2,506. That puts Stapleton $247 below the New York City citywide 1BR median of $2,350. The month's figures are based on 31 listings across 12 bedroom categories.
